  • Contemporary brushed stainless steel design complements any kitchen.
  • 1500 watt heating element boils 2 cups of water in about 2 minutes.
  • Transparent lid with internally-dampened gears controls the opening action and safely staggers the release of steam.
  • Lighted water gauge illuminates the capacity from 1 lb 1 oz. up to 3 lbs 6 oz.
  • Auto off feature shuts the kettle off shortly after it comes to a boil.
  • Strong thermoplastic handle is ergonomically designed and soft to the touch.
  • Power cord can be wrapped under the base for a neat appearance.
  • Model number: SK500XL
  • Dimensions: 8" wide x 9.5" high.
  • Weight: 3 lbs.

    I am very disappointed with this kettle. I liked the functionality of the kettle, however, the quality of the boiled water was disgusting, at best. I only used bottled water and it always generated a white, cloudy, filmy substance inside. It looked like a grease slick on the top of my tea in every cup. I did the vinegar wash as suggested, but it never corrected the problem. Thought it was just a defective pot. Returned it and got another one. The new pot did the same thing. Absolutely disgusting. I will never buy another Breville tea kettle. Highly recommend not purchasing this tea kettle, unless of course, the grease slick and white cloudy water doesn’t bother you.

    I've had this kettle for about 2 years and I've never had the filmy water problem the other reviewer mentioned. I always use Brita-filtered water and make sure the pour any extra water out and leave the lid open for whatever moisture is left to evaporate. I think this kettle works great. It is very fast (boiling water in about 4 minutes) and has a smart design on the plug end to protect the wires. I highly recommend this for anyone who uses a french press or makes hot tea on a regular basis.

    I’ve had this kettle for over two years. I can’t complain about the speed that it boils water. It’s very fast, however, it’s not cool to the touch and I’ve burned my hand on it several times by accidentally brushing against the stainless steel as opposed to the plastic tea kettles I’ve owned in the past. The light indicator stopped working after about a year. It looks good on my kitchen counter, but I expected better quality for the price I paid for it.

    Breville® is a Sydney, Australia based brand that is obsessed with designing and manufacturing kitchen tools that cooking enthusiasts will use every day.

    In 1932, O'Brien and good friend and fellow engineer, Harry Norville, decided to pool their resources and start their own business manufacturing radios. In the 1970s Breville, imbued with a "we-can-do-it" attitude and a healthy dose of Australian ingenuity, unleashed a series of appliances on the world that would become kitchen icons.

    By the 1990s, consumer attitudes and lifestyles had changed with an increasing awareness of healthful cooking. Families also began experimenting in the kitchen with Asian and Mediterranean cuisines and Breville responded by developing high performance electric woks and health grills.

    As health-conscience consumers grew in number, Breville recognized the need for a machine that would produce fresh and delicious juices. This led to the invention of the world acclaimed Juice Fountain™. Before the Juice Fountain™, making juice was a messy task. This remarkable piece of engineering removed the need to cut fruit.

    Very nice looking kettle and although as we live in a hard water area some spots are appearing on the outside of the kettle which seem quite hard to remove. Speed of heating is perhaps not as fast as some earlier kettles we have owned - but still very good. The illuminated level gauge is very pretty but, of course, only works when the kettle is plugged in. So it does not help when filling the kettle to see the water level. The gauge is a little awkward to see because it is behind the handle. However, this is a small issue. Would happily recommend.

    We appreciate the space this kettle saves, as the base is compact, and when at rest, the kettle and base appear as one. Style points are in the eye of the beholder, thus 4 stars from us. if the handle had been a bit less obtrusive, it would have rated a 5. More importantly, the Breville heats a full kettle of water in around 7.5 minutes, fast enough for us. The blue led assures us it's working, and the water is at a true bubbling boil at auto shutoff. The fill markings are clear, but as is usual, the condensation in the fill window can make things a bit difficult to see at certain angles. Lean in a bit, and all is fine. The spout does not drip, another plus. So far, so good. Recommended.
